Quote:

Originally Posted by meluvstampinView Post
Is this in the regular catty?
This image looks so familiar but not from TAC.
I just looked all over a TAC Angels website and I cannot find this stamp anywhere. Does anyone know where it is?
It's the famous Thomas Nast Santa (illustration). I own that same image but, it was produced by another company at the time I purchased it. It has been reproduced as a rubber stamp by a number of companies.

Quote:

Originally Posted by pieces-of-homeView Post
OOoo - I have the Santa's lap one....but I am scared to try it out! It looks so detailed and I don't have a handle on copics yet. Your card looks beautiful. Should I just use black stazon....or timber brown? Maybe colored pencils will be ok with this one too.
If you are going to use your Copics then don't use StazOn. The solvent in the ink will react with the alcohol in the markers and you will end up with a smeary mess. If you are using your Copics then I would recommend an ink like Memento. I like to use London Fog (a light gray) with detailed images like this so that the stamp doesn't overpower the coloring.

Colored pencils would also be beautiful with this image. The stamp itself has a colored image on the wood that you can use as a guide. Just take your time and tackle one section at a time (like the reds or the whites or the PJ's) Don't look at it as a whole or it can be intimidating.

I would love to see what you do with it... it's one of my favorite stamps!
